Background
The principle of flocking is that the physical characteristics of like charges repelling each other and opposite charges attracting each other are utilized to make the flock have negative charges, and the object to be flocked is placed under the condition of zero potential or grounding, so that the flock is attracted by the plant body under the action of different potential and is accelerated to fly to the surface of the object to be flocked, and the flock is adhered to the plant body vertically because the adhesive is coated on the plant body.

In the figure: 1. a three-dimensional flocking equipment body; 2. flocking heads; 3. an annular insertion groove; 4. fixing grooves; 5. a propulsion mechanism; 501. a threaded through hole; 502. a threaded rod; 503. rotating the handle; 504. a propulsion block; 6. an annular plug-in block; 7. a circular groove; 8. a clamping mechanism; 801. a circular fixture block; 802. an extrusion stem; 803. a compression spring; 9. hot pressing the shaping block; 10. a sliding groove; 11. a hinged seat.

Referring to fig. 4, the top clamping mechanism 8 includes a circular fixture block 801, an outer surface of the circular fixture block 801 is slidably connected with an inner wall of the circular groove 7, a top of the circular fixture block 801 is inserted into the inside of the fixing groove 4, extrusion rods 802 are fixedly connected to left and right sides of a bottom of the circular fixture block 801, one ends of the two extrusion rods 802 far away from the circular fixture block 801 are slidably connected with the inside of the annular insertion block 6, an extrusion spring 803 is fixedly mounted at a bottom of the circular fixture block 801, and a bottom of the extrusion spring 803 is fixedly connected with the inner wall of the circular groove 7.
Adopt above-mentioned scheme: realize whole latch mechanism 8's power supply through circular fixture block 801 atress, because of power can transmit, promote the extrusion stem 802 and remove in circular fixture block 801 atress, just so can realize giving the power of extrusion spring 803 a deformation, thereby squeeze into circular recess 7's inside with circular fixture block 801, just so can realize annular plug-in block 6 and annular inserting groove 3's grafting, after waiting to peg graft and accomplish, because of the effect of force is mutual, extrusion spring 803 also gives circular fixture block 801 a same reaction force, just so can realize the quick grafting of circular fixture block 801 and fixed slot 4, realize the preliminary fixed of hot pressing shaping piece 9.
Referring to fig. 5, the top pushing mechanism 5 includes a threaded through hole 501, the threaded through hole 501 is opened at the top of the annular insertion block 6, the bottom of the threaded through hole 501 is communicated with the inside of the fixing groove 4, a threaded rod 502 is connected to the internal thread of the threaded through hole 501, a rotating handle 503 is fixedly installed at the top of the threaded rod 502, a pushing block 504 is rotatably connected to the bottom of the threaded rod 502, and the outer surface of the pushing block 504 is slidably connected with the inner wall of the fixing groove 4.
Adopt above-mentioned scheme: the power source of the whole propelling mechanism 5 is realized by rotating the rotating handle 503 through manpower, and the force can be transmitted, so that the threaded rod 502 is driven to move through the threaded through hole 501 while the rotating handle 503 is rotated, the inside of the fixing groove 4 can be cleaned, the fixing effect is better, and further fixing is realized.
Referring to fig. 4, sliding grooves 10 are formed in the left side and the right side of the inner wall of the circular groove 7, and the insides of the two sliding grooves 10 are slidably connected with the outer surface of the extrusion rod 802.
Adopt above-mentioned scheme: through the arrangement of the sliding groove 10, and the inner part of the sliding groove is in sliding connection with the outer surface of the extrusion rod 802, the position of the circular fixture block 801 can be well limited, and meanwhile, the movement track of the circular fixture block 801 can be more stable.
Referring to fig. 5, the top of the pushing block 504 is fixedly installed with a hinge seat 11, and the top of the hinge seat 11 is rotatably connected with the bottom of the threaded rod 502.
Adopt above-mentioned scheme: by providing the hinged seat 11, it is possible to impart a well-limited force to the threaded rod 502 without affecting the normal rotation of the threaded rod 502.
Referring to fig. 5, a protective pad is fixedly mounted on the outer surface of the rotating handle 503, and the protective pad is a plastic protective pad.
Adopt above-mentioned scheme: through setting up the protection pad, not only can improve user's hand comfort level like this, also can play the antiskid effect simultaneously.
